Design Considerations for a Successful Trampoline Zone
When planning a trampoline park within an FEC, layout and safety are paramount. The arrangement needs to support various jumping styles, from freestyle bouncing to dodgeball games on trampolines. Segregated zones for toddlers and beginners ensure everyone feels comfortable and secure.

Operational Efficiency: Managing Safety and Throughput
Running a trampoline park smoothly requires rigorous operational protocols:
- Staff training: Skilled attendants must monitor activities constantly, ensuring compliance with safety rules and managing crowd flow.
- Scheduled sessions: Dividing open jump times reduces overcrowding and allows better supervision.
- Maintenance: Regular inspection of trampolines and surrounding equipment prevents injuries and prolongs asset life.
Balancing guest throughput with safety often poses a challange, but effective queue management and clear communication help alleviate pressure during peak hours.
Marketing Tips for Promoting Your Trampoline Park Within an FEC
To maximize the return on investment, marketing efforts should emphasize the trampoline park’s unique features:
- Highlight health benefits: Position it as a fun way to stay active, appealing to health-conscious parents.
- Leverage social media: Encourage sharing of videos and photos; jumping visuals are inherently engaging and share-worthy.
- Offer membership packages: Incentivize frequent visits through discounted passes and loyalty programs.
Partnering with local schools and community groups for special sessions can also drive traffic while strengthening community ties.
